William R. Kem is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Paleontology.
According to data from OpenAlex, William R. Kem has authored 129 papers receiving a total of 5.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 101 papers in Molecular Biology, 29 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and 17 papers in Paleontology. Recurrent topics in William R. Kem’s work include Nicotinic Acetylcholine Receptors Study (70 papers),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(34 papers) and Ion channel regulation and function (22 papers). William R. Kem is often cited by papers focused on Nicotinic Acetylcholine Receptors Study (70 papers),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(34 papers) and Ion channel regulation and function (22 papers). William R. Kem collaborates with scholars based in United States, Australia and Slovenia. William R. Kem's co-authors include Robert Freedman, Karen E. Stevens, Vladimir M. Mahnir, Ferenc Sóti, Kenneth M. Blumenthal, Roger L. Papke, Michael W. Pennington, Raymond S. Norton, Lynn Johnson and Ann Olincy and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of Biological Chemistry and The EMBO Journal.
